CLEAN — Tor Anonymity Network (beyond tor-0001/0002/0003)

Scanned 2026-03-29 for additional CWE-407 defects beyond existing patches.

Existing Defects (already patched)

  • tor-0001router_load_routers_from_string requested_fingerprints smartlist O(R²) → digestmap
  • tor-0002nodes_have_common_family_id family ID string scan → strmap
  • tor-0003 — KIST scheduler re-add heap index O(N) → O(1)

Additional Areas Scanned

  • src/feature/client/entrynodes.c — guard selection, sampled/confirmed guard lists
  • src/feature/nodelist/node_select.c — node exclusion via bitarray (already O(N))
  • src/feature/hs/hs_service.c — previous_hsdirs tracking (bounded ≤6 entries)
  • src/feature/relay/dns.c — dns_wildcard_list scan (bounded ≤10 entries)
  • src/feature/client/circpathbias.c — circuit list scan (one-off at circuit close)

Findings

  • nodelist_subtract — already uses bitarray_t for O(N) subtraction. CLEAN.
  • entrynodes.c guard BUG-checks — constant-bounded (MAX_SAMPLE_THRESHOLD dozens). CLEAN.
  • hs_service.c previous_hsdirs — bounded by REND_NUMBER_OF_CONSECUTIVE_REPLICAS (6). CLEAN.
  • dns.c wildcard list — bounded to ~10 hijacked IPs. CLEAN.

Result: No additional CWE-407 defects beyond existing patches.
